May graduation took place on a cool, gray day as the seniors of James Madison University received their diplomas. Seniors tried to keep their spirits high by decorating the tops of their caps with identifying slogans. One senior ' s read, Hell Froze while others thanked their parents, displayed their Greek letters or said hi to friends. Seniors Amity Dejong, Christy Sander and Danielle Liquori proudly put daisies on their easily identified caps. The sea of umbrellas and the crowds of people attacked the campus with a vengeance. The search for rain gear led some seniors to bring trash bags to use as protection of the rain. The ceremony began in Bridgeforth Sta- dium v ' here the seniors sat, umbrella-less, while Senator John Warner made his short speech. He stood up, admitted that there were times when politicians should be seen and not heard, congratu- lated the graduates and quickly took his seat amidst thundering applause. When the ceremonv broke up to the satel- lite locations, each College moved to a different site. The College of Letters and Sciences had the privi- lege of staying in the rain at the stadium while the Colleges of Psvchologv and Education moved to the equally rainy Quad area. All other Colleges moved inside to various places including the Con- vocation Center, Godwin Hall and Wilson Hall. Junior Rebecca Andrewsstated that though Graduation was fun, it better not rain next year! Nothing could dampen the spirits of the class of 1994 as they hit the real world after their years at JMU. Graduate Jen Howard enjoyed her gradua- tion ceremony, but wished that the hordes of rela- tives would have left earlier so she could visit with friends. My apartment was full of Aunts and Uncles wishing us well; it was crazy! The seniors of JMU had a rainy day as their last, but it was full of smiles, happiness and for some, relief. — Malia Bell— I couldn ' t have asked for more fun for graduation than the rain!
